The function get_scalar_to_descriptor_type only uses the TREE_TYPE() of its
first argument.  Make the function take the type directly as argument,
moving the TREE_TYPE() access to callers.

        PR fortran/122521

gcc/fortran/ChangeLog:

        * trans-expr.cc (get_scalar_to_descriptor_type): Remove argument
        `scalar'; add argument `scalar_type'.  Replace `TREE_TYPE (scalar)'
        with `scalar_type'.
        (gfc_conv_scalar_to_descriptor, gfc_conv_derived_to_class,
        gfc_conv_class_to_class): Only pass the type as argument in callers.
